Where exactly did boudicca come from in Norfolk?

Boudicca was a queen of the Iceni tribe, which inhabited what is now Norfolk, England. She is believed to have come from a region around the town of Thetford, which was a significant settlement of the Iceni. Her rebellion against Roman rule occurred in the 1st century AD, following the annexation of her tribe's territory by the Romans. Boudicca's legacy as a warrior queen has made her a symbol of resistance against oppression.

How long did boudiccas revolt last?

Boudicca's revolt, which took place against Roman rule in Britain, lasted from AD 60 to AD 61. The uprising began after the mistreatment of Boudicca and her tribe, the Iceni, leading to widespread resistance against Roman forces. The revolt ultimately ended in defeat for Boudicca and her followers, with significant consequences for the tribes involved.
